Description

Confession becomes an art form when the stakes are set high and the emotions run deep. In a world where friendship teeters on the edge of something more, one character finds themselves caught between the thrill of potential romance and the fear of losing the bond they've cherished for years. The journey is filled with humorous mishaps and heartfelt moments that resonate with anyone who's ever experienced the exhilarating turmoil of unspoken attraction.

AUSTINDex is not just your average college student; he is navigating the complexities of growing up and the often-confusing emotions that accompany it. As he grapples with his feelings for his best friend, he discovers that words can be both a powerful tool and an ultimate barrier. The struggle to articulate his heart's desires culminates in a series of unforgettable moments, each layered with tension and anticipation.

The narrative weaves through the lives of the characters, exploring themes of love, friendship, and self-discovery. With wit and warmth, the author captures the essence of young love, highlighting how vulnerability can lead to profound connection, or the peril of heartbreak. It's a relatable tale that speaks to anyone who has ever been tongue-tied by their own feelings.
